Sort By
2022 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Marshall Volvo Cambridge - 44 miles away
33,567 miles
Request callback
£13,421
2021 BMW i3
135kW S 42kWh 5dr Auto
135kW S 42kWh 5dr Auto
Thurlow Nunn Vauxhall Wisbech - 60 miles away
25,620 miles
Request callback
£14,500
2020 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Jcb Seat Ashford - 65 miles away
25,342 miles
Request callback
£11,995
2019 BMW i3
42.2kWh Hatchback 5dr Electric Auto (170 ps)
42.2kWh Hatchback 5dr Electric Auto (170 ps)
Powerlease Ampthill - 72 miles away
32,469 miles
Request callback
£10,189
2022 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Marshall BMW Hampshire - 106 miles away
37,801 miles
Request callback
£13,605
2022 BMW i3
135kW S 42kWh 5dr Auto
135kW S 42kWh 5dr Auto
Marshall BMW Hampshire - 106 miles away
31,393 miles
Request callback
£18,511
2019 BMW i3
135kW S 42kWh 5dr Auto
135kW S 42kWh 5dr Auto
Marshall Volkswagen Kidlington - 107 miles away
39,053 miles
Request callback
£11,967
2022 BMW i3
135kW S 42kWh 5dr Auto
135kW S 42kWh 5dr Auto
Marshall BMW Grimsby - 117 miles away
39,491 miles
Request callback
£12,940
2022 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Marshall BMW Grimsby - 117 miles away
12,828 miles
Request callback
£15,109
2020 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Pentagon Vauxhall Derby - 127 miles away
22,500 miles
Request callback
£12,595
2022 BMW i3
135kW S 42kWh 5dr Auto
135kW S 42kWh 5dr Auto
Johnsons Mazda Solihull - 129 miles away
36,726 miles
Request callback
£15,390
2022 BMW i3
135kW S 42kWh 5dr Auto
135kW S 42kWh 5dr Auto
Johnsons Mazda Tamworth - 129 miles away
35,891 miles
Request callback
£14,450
2019 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Marshall BMW Scunthorpe - 131 miles away
33,557 miles
Request callback
£11,486
2021 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Marshall BMW Scunthorpe - 131 miles away
19,699 miles
Request callback
£14,081
2021 BMW i3
125kW 42kWh 5dr Auto
125kW 42kWh 5dr Auto
Marshall BMW Scunthorpe - 131 miles away
21,454 miles
Request callback
£14,258
Buy new from | £28,702 | (list price from £31,875) |
Showing 1 - 15 of 43 cars